Sony Pictures has released a brand new trailer for the upcoming adaption of Harold and the Purple Crayon. The film, the first adaptation of the beloved children’s classic, comes to UK cinemas in August 2024.
Inside of his book, adventurous Harold (Zachary Levi) can make anything come to life simply by drawing it. After he grows up and draws himself off the book’s pages and into the physical world, Harold finds he has a lot to learn about real life—and that his trusty purple crayon may set off more hilarious hijinks than he thought possible. When the power of unlimited imagination falls into the wrong hands, it will take all of Harold and his friends’ creativity to save both the real world and his own.

Written by David Guion & Michael Handelman, Harold and the Purple Crayon is directed by Carlos Saldanha. The film stars Zachary Levi, Lil Rel Howery, Jemaine Clement, Tanya Reynolds with Alfred Molina and Zooey Deschanel.
Harold and the Purple Crayon comes to UK cinemas on August 2, 2024.
